Transaction d87c9852b03beebfd5ff576d29bf72010940f8ba89cac4bef75cd24e24cd3a7d

85 Input
2 Outputs
  • d87c9852b03beebfd5ff576d29bf72010940f8ba89cac4bef75cd24e24cd3a7d:0
  • value  50000000
    address  3Mf2VcwCtYg5ZXxhDoAbcxa3WWS9iMn9jd
  • d87c9852b03beebfd5ff576d29bf72010940f8ba89cac4bef75cd24e24cd3a7d:1
  • value  2312666371
    address  bc1qz8t52whsfcxp2m6x3z2qk0m9d436xdv443aua6